[quote=Anonymous]If he is this angry all the time he reallly needs to be evaluated. He could have any number of things- anxiety, a mood disorder, ODD... or maybe something completely different. You can't begin to get him the help he needs until you know what you are dealing with. My son has "unspecified" ODD (6) - he is not as angry as yours is - but he has his moments. He also has ADHD and anxiety. We are working with a behavior therapist but have also been tying variouss medications- we were on stimulants for the ADHD and they just made him worse- more irritable. Now we are trying Zoloft to see if the mood component is what is hindering him the most. I know it's really hard and exhausting. When my kid is at his worse I try to remind myself that most of the time he is not doing it on purpose- he has sensory processing issues as well. I think they all contribute to his behavior.[/quote]
